Transition to National Politics
Radadiya’s move from state politics to national politics marked a major milestone. He served as a Member of Parliament representing the Porbandar constituency.

Party Switching and Political Controversies
One of the most talked-about aspects of Vitthal Radadiya’s career has been his party switches.
He was associated with the Indian National Congress before later joining the Bharatiya Janata Party.
